One of the guys at M'Trix knows how to do some settings on the PFC but they don't offer tuning. My car is in there now and they will change the injector size and maybe anything else for idle but I think that's it.

There was supposed to be another Setve Kan group tune but don't know what happened to it. Steves tune is flat rate (unless multiple maps are needed) and XS is per/hr tune & dyno time + strap fee & any fixes they deem necessary. I don't think you can get it done there for less then $750. I've seen people posting $1k to $1.5k. FookNtight, how much was yours? ...are you single or twin?

To answer someone's previous question, I'm running a single turbo.

XS is good if your car is in good condition and properly setup. If not, the bill can get expensive depending on the amount of work that will be needed to get your car up to spec. Just make sure you have no exhaust/oil/air leaks and that you have proper ignition setup and fuel setup and you should be fine
